What can I see and do near Rose Theatre Kingston?
Study the collections at Wimbledon Lawn Tennis Museum, Dorich House Museum or Museum of Rugby. Sights like Hampton Court, Hampton Court Palace and Strawberry Hill are landmarks to visit in the area. You can watch performances at Orange Tree Theatre, New Wimbledon Theatre and Normansfield Theatre if you're interested in local theatre.
